UPDATE | State Police Evacuate Neighborhood to Remove 'Explosive Devices'

All residences within a quarter-mile radius were evacuated to ensure safety during the removal of explosive devices, with a shelter provided for displaced residents, police said.

  • On Tuesday, state police at Jonestown ordered an immediate evacuation within a quarter-mile of 11 Central Drive in Mill Creek Township to remove explosive devices.
  • The State Police Hazardous Device Unit and troopers responded in Mill Creek Township, searching a home during the explosives investigation.
  • Troopers said all homes in the immediate area were evacuated by about 11:15 a.m., and a shelter is available at Living Stones Christian Fellowship Church, 229 E. Main St., for evacuated residents.
  • Officials noted that evacuation beyond the immediate area is voluntary; State Police said residents elsewhere within the quarter-mile radius may evacuate voluntarily and will issue a press release updating when it's safe to return.
  • With few specifics released, police say further details are not immediately available, and local media outlets are continuing to report on the ongoing investigation.
